How long do I need to stay in Seoul for digestive disease treatment?
Stay duration depends on your condition and procedure. ESD/EMR or ERCP: 1 to 3 days. Laparoscopic gastrectomy: 5 to 7 days inpatient, 2 to 4 weeks before flying. Colorectal cancer surgery: 5 to 7 days inpatient. Whipple or major pancreatic surgery: 10 to 14 days inpatient. IBD surgery: 5 to 10 days inpatient. TACE or RFA for liver cancer: outpatient or 1 to 2 days. Liver transplantation: 3 to 5 weeks minimum. Your coordinator confirms the full schedule and remote follow-up before you travel.
